How to Reduce Eye Strain When Using Laptops for Long Hours: 10 Proven Strategies
Digital eye strain (also called computer vision syndrome) affects nearly 60% of people who use laptops for 3+ hours daily, causing symptoms like dry eyes, headaches, and blurred vision. Whether you’re a remote worker, student, or gamer, prolonged screen time can take a toll on your eye health. What Causes Eye Strain from Laptop Use?
Understanding the root causes helps you address them effectively:
- Blue Light Exposure: Screens emit high-energy blue light, disrupting sleep cycles and causing eye fatigue.
- Poor Screen Positioning: Incorrect height or distance forces your eyes to work harder.
- Glare and Reflections: Overhead lighting or sunlight creates glare, straining your eyes.
- Dry Eyes: Reduced blink rate during focused work dries out the eyes.
- Unoptimized Display Settings: Brightness, contrast, or text size that doesn’t match your environment.
10 Ways to Reduce Eye Strain When Using Laptops for Long Hours
-
Follow the 20-20-20 Rule
Every 20 minutes, look at an object 20 feet away for 20 seconds. This relaxes eye muscles and reduces fatigue. Use apps like EyeLeo or Time Out to schedule reminders.
-
Adjust Screen Brightness and Contrast
- – Match your screen brightness to the ambient light.
- – Enable auto-brightness (available on most laptops) or use tools like f.lux to adapt to your environment.
- – Increase contrast to make text sharper and reduce squinting.
-
Use Blue Light Filters
- – Night Light Mode (Windows/macOS): Tints the screen warmer after sunset.
- – Blue Light Glasses: Lenses like Warby Parker Blue Light block 30–50% of harmful wavelengths.
- – Screen Protectors: Apply anti-blue light filters (e.g., Tech Armor).
-
Optimize Screen Position and Distance
- – Distance: Keep the screen 20–30 inches from your eyes.
- – Height: Position the top of the screen at or slightly below eye level.
- – Angle: Tilt the screen back 10–20 degrees to minimize glare.
-
Reduce Glare with Proper Lighting
- – Avoid overhead fluorescent lights; use soft, indirect lighting.
- – Close blinds or use an anti-glare matte screen protector (e.g., Kensington).
- – Position your laptop perpendicular to windows to avoid reflections.
-
Blink More Often
People blink 66% less while using screens, leading to dryness. Practice conscious blinking or use artificial tears (e.g., Systane Ultra).
-
Upgrade Your Display
- – Higher Resolution: 1080p or 4K screens reduce pixelation and eye fatigue.
- – Matte vs. Glossy: Matte screens (e.g., Lenovo ThinkPad) minimize reflections.
- – Refresh Rate: 120Hz+ displays (like MSI Stealth 16) offer smoother scrolling.
-
Customize Text Size and Scaling
- – Windows: Adjust scaling under *Settings > System > Display*.
- – macOS: Use *System Settings > Displays > Resolution*.
- – Browser: Zoom in (Ctrl/Cmd +) for better readability. `
-
Stay Hydrated and Maintain Humidity
Dehydration worsens dry eyes. Drink water hourly and use a desk humidifier (e.g., Pure Enrichment MistAire) in dry environments.
-
Schedule Regular Eye Exams
Visit an optometrist annually to update prescriptions and detect issues early. Mention your screen habits for tailored advice.

Ergonomic Setup for Eye Health
- – Chair Height: Feet flat on the floor, knees at 90 degrees.
- – External Keyboard/Mouse: Keep the laptop screen at eye level while typing.
- – Dual Monitors: Position secondary screens at the same height/distance.
FAQs About Reducing Eye Strain
Q: Can dark mode reduce eye strain?
A: Yes! Dark mode (e.g., **Dark Reader extension**) lowers brightness and contrast in low-light settings.
Q: Are OLED screens better for eyes?
A: OLEDs emit less blue light than LCDs, but matte coatings and filters matter more.
Q: How does screen size affect eye strain?
A: Larger screens (15–17 inches) allow bigger text and less squinting.
Q: Can eye strain cause long-term damage?
A: No, but chronic strain can lead to headaches and reduced productivity.
